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
Our technicians arrive at your warehouse to assess the extent of the damage. We use specialized equipment to identify areas of standing water, dampness, and potential structural issues. Within 60 minutes, we’ll provide you with a detailed report and a plan to restore your warehouse.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We use advanced pumps and vacuums to extract water from your warehouse, removing all standing water and moisture. Our goal is to prevent further damage and reduce the risk of mold and bacteria grow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We employ spec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your warehouse, removing any remaining moisture and preventing further damage. This step is crucial in preventing secondary damage and ensuring your warehouse is safe to occupy.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
We use eco-friendly products to sanitize and disinfect your warehouse, removing any bacteria, viruses, or fungi that may have been present due to the water damage.
Step 5: Reconstruction and Repair
Our team of skilled technicians will repair and rebuild any damaged areas of your warehouse, ensuring that it’s safe, secure, and functional.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ent musty smell can show the presence of mold and bacteria growing in your warehouse. It’s essential to address this issue quickly to prevent it from spreading and causing more extensive damage. Our team is equipped to identify and remove the source of the odor.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ls
Water stains can be a sign of a larger issue, such as a leaky roof or damaged pipes. If left unchecked, these stains can lead to costly repairs and even structural damage. Our team can help you identify the source of the stain and provide a solution to fix it.
Puddles or Standing Water
Standing water can cause significant damage to your warehouse, including warping floors, damaging equipment, and creating a breeding ground for mold and bacteria. Our team is equipped to quickly extract the water and prevent further damage.
Bubbling or Cracking Paint or Wallpaper
These signs can show that moisture is trapped behind the paint or wallpaper, causing it to bubble or crack. If left unchecked, this can lead to costly repairs and even structural damage. Our team can help you identify the source of the issue and provide a solution to fix it.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of excessive moisture in your warehouse. If left unchecked, this can lead to costly repairs and even structural damage. Our team is equipped to identify the source of the issue and provide a solution to fix it.

Warehouse Water Damage Restoration Cost in Jonesboro, AR
The cost of warehouse water damage restoration can vary greatly dep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Jonesboro, AR. These estimates are based on real-world costs and should be used as a rough guide only.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ction (less than 100 sq. Ft.) | $500 – $1,500 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ed. |
| Water Extraction (100-500 sq. Ft.) | $1,500 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and number of technicians required. |
| Drying and Dehumidification (less than 100 sq. Ft.) | $1,000 – $3,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and number of technicians required. |
| Drying and Dehumidification (100-500 sq. Ft.) | $3,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and number of technicians required. |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ed. |
| Reconstruction and Repair |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ials needed, and number of technicians required. |
